With the weather getting colder by the day, Bob Jackson, the Ice Man of Bragg Creek, has begun to flood the rink. We are hopeful that there will be enough ice to skate on by December 1st. We also ask that if you are driving by the rink anytime at night, that you keep an eye on the rink and the skating ‘shack’.
Last winter there were several incidents of vandalism and littering in the shack and around the rink. We would like the whole Bragg Creek community to be vigilant so that we may curtail the number of incidents this year. With your help, our ice rink will continue to be the envy of the foothills.
